How it Works
Microsoft Defender Smartscreen operates by analyzing the behavior and reputation of downloaded files. If the file appears suspicious or malicious, the feature will block its execution until a more comprehensive analysis can be performed. This two-stage approach aims to prevent potentially malicious files from running, thereby reducing the risk of malware infections.
Common Questions
Can I Disable Microsoft Defender Smartscreen?
Yes, users can disable Microsoft Defender Smartscreen. However, this may compromise the system's security, as the feature acts as an extra layer of defense against malware.
How Does Disabling Affect System Performance?
Disabling Microsoft Defender Smartscreen may improve system performance, as the feature can occasionally cause delays when analyzing files. However, this comes at the cost of heightened vulnerability to malware.
